Функция KsDeviceRegisterThermalDispatch (ks.h)

Эта функция используется драйвером avstream miniport для регистрации обратных вызовов для уведомлений о температуре в драйвере порта KS.

Синтаксис

KSDDKAPI NTSTATUS KsDeviceRegisterThermalDispatch(
  [in] PKSDEVICE                  KsDevice,
  [in] PKSDEVICE_THERMAL_DISPATCH KsDeviceThermalDispatch
);

Параметры

[in] KsDevice

Объект устройства KS, представляющий устройство, управляемое KS. Дополнительные сведения см. в разделе KSDEVICE.

[in] KsDeviceThermalDispatch

Структура, содержащая уведомления об активном и пассивном тепловом вызове драйвера Avstream.

Возвращаемое значение

Возвращает STATUS_SUCCESS NTSTATUS для условий успешного выполнения или STATUS_INVALID_DEVICE_REQUEST, если оба параметра имеют значение NULL.

Комментарии

KsDeviceRegisterThermalDispatch принимает два аргумента:

  • Объект устройства KS, представляющий аппаратное устройство, управляемое драйвером порта KS (в данном случае камера).
  • Функции обратного вызова тепловой диспетчеризации.

Дополнительные сведения см. в разделе Управление температурой на уровне устройства.

Требования

Требование Значение
Целевая платформа Универсальное
Верхняя часть ks.h
Библиотека Ks.lib

См. также раздел

KSDEVICE